Granola Cake by Conchis Perez

Conchis Perez uses her cooking as way to connect with her family, create new traditions, and make joyful memories. In this video she shows how to prepare her delicious granola cake.
Cake Ingredients
- 6 egg whites
- 4 cups of granola
- 1 cup of sugar
- 1 cup of chopped pecans
- 1 teaspoon of baking powder
- 1 tsp of vanilla
Frosting Ingredients
- 2 bars of cream cheese
- 1 cup of powdered sugar
- 1 tsp of vanilla
Directions
Cake
Start by preheating the oven to 350° F (180° C). Place the 6 egg whites in a bowl and mix with a mixer until you can turn the bowl upside-down and the egg whites won’t fall. Keep mixing while adding the baking powder and the vanilla. Slowly add the sugar and keep mixing for one more minute. Once you stop mixing, slowly ad the granola and pecans. Using a spatula to mix the granola, pecans, and mixture with a “folding” motion. Then, grease a cake pan and add the whole mixture to the pan. Place the pan in the oven for 45 minutes. (Another way to check to see if it’s ready is poking the cake with a toothpick, once the toothpick comes out clean the cake is ready.) Once the cake is out of the oven, let it cool.
Frosting
Place the two bars of cream cheese in a bowl and mix with the mixer. While mixing, add the powdered sugar and vanilla. Mix until all the ingredients form a single mixture.
Putting it together
Take the cool cake out of its mold and spread frosting on the top half. You can now enjoy your granola cake!
